Cant you change your pulley ratio to get boost sooner and more of it... whats that little blower worth for max pressure
Ratio is 2.13 to 1. I`ve seen 2.42 to 1. Read some SBF/SBC stuff on YellowBullet that got 10/13lbs. out of them. But they spum the blower 16,000 rpm with Alcohol/E-85 set-ups.
I was thinking if I could get a converter made that was soft enough to minimize the drop on the shifts yet act stockish on the highway it could pickup quit a bit. Choose the 3.33 gear for street manners,I think 3.73 would really wake her up. IF i could get traction. Chassis is STOCK..shocks/sway-bar/battery in front/heavy everythingetc...... Really starts to pull at the 1,000 ft mark,Guessing if I could get it to use 5,200/5,500 shifts it would really fly. Also could be its too rich/not enough timing and its that late in a pass till it gets into its sweet-spot.
